Best Time to Visit Bhakkar District, Pakistan
The best time to visit is during the cooler months (October to April) to avoid the intense summer heat. Check the weather forecast before you go and pack accordingly. Light, breathable clothing is recommended, along with sunscreen and a hat.
Transportation Options in Bhakkar District, Pakistan
Getting around Bhakkar District is best done using local transport options. Taxis and buses are readily available within the district. For longer distances, consider pre-arranged transport. Remember to factor in travel time when planning your itinerary.
